Output d1e8809d2addb03f7a2f8a50af44fada472a0a69d91fb5dc80cc85f4b7fc6b7d:0

value
11926894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d899779569e19c217a4a51f5de8effeddfaa2700 OP_EQUAL
address
3MSHj4YBXn2y86MBAdirEJsiLHXf32E69y
transaction
d1e8809d2addb03f7a2f8a50af44fada472a0a69d91fb5dc80cc85f4b7fc6b7d
confirmations
474545
spent
true